Innovative Strategies in Cross-Laminated Timber (CLT) and Glulam (GLT) for Mid to High-Rise Construction in the EU

As the demand for sustainable and efficient building practices grows in Europe, the construction industry is increasingly turning to innovative materials. Among these, Cross-Laminated Timber (CLT) and Glulam (GLT) have emerged as frontrunners in mid to high-rise construction. This article aims to provide a comprehensive overview of CLT and GLT, their benefits, and a comparative analysis of tools and workflows that can enhance their application in civil engineering projects.

Understanding CLT and GLT

Cross-Laminated Timber (CLT) is an engineered wood product made by layering pieces of lumber in alternating directions and bonding them with adhesive. This cross-lamination process offers superior strength and stability, making it an ideal choice for larger structures. Glulam (Glued Laminated Timber), on the other hand, consists of several layers of timber glued together, allowing for greater spans and architectural flexibility.

Benefits of Using CLT and GLT in Mid to High-Rise Structures

  • Sustainability: Both CLT and GLT are renewable materials, contributing to lower carbon footprints in construction and offering a more eco-friendly alternative to traditional materials like steel and concrete.
  • Speed of Construction: Prefabrication of CLT and GLT components can significantly reduce on-site construction time, minimizing labor costs and project durations.
  • Performance: These engineered wood products provide excellent thermal insulation and acoustic properties, enhancing occupant comfort.
  • Design Flexibility: CLT and GLT allow for innovative architectural designs due to their strength and ability to be cut into various shapes and sizes.
  • Weight Advantage: Compared to concrete and steel, CLT and GLT are lightweight, which can reduce foundation costs and allow for more efficient structural designs.

Tools and Workflows for CLT and GLT Implementation

The adoption of CLT and GLT in mid to high-rise construction necessitates the use of specific tools and workflows that facilitate design, analysis, and execution. Below, we compare five popular tools used in the industry:

Tool Name Primary Use Key Features Best Suited For
Revit BIM Modelling 3D modelling, collaborative design, extensive library of wood components Architects and Projects requiring detailed design integration
Tekla Structures Structural Engineering Advanced structural analysis, integrated workflow for detailing Engineers focused on precision and structural integrity
Rhino + Grasshopper Parametric Design Algorithmic design, custom wood component creation Designers seeking creative freedom and complex geometries
Sigma Plan Project Management Resource allocation, planning timelines, cost estimation Project managers overseeing budget and time constraints
WoodWorks Design Software Structural Design Code compliance analysis, load calculations Engineers focused on meeting regulatory standards

Comparative Analysis of Tools

The selection of the right tool for CLT and GLT projects depends on various factors including project size, team composition, and specific goals. Below is a comparative analysis of the tools listed above:

  • Revit excels in BIM modeling, making it ideal for collaborative projects where architects and engineers must work closely together.
  • Tekla Structures provides robust analytical capabilities necessary for detailed structural calculations essential in high-rise buildings.
  • Rhino + Grasshopper offers unparalleled flexibility, allowing for innovative design approaches that may involve custom CLT and GLT elements.
  • Sigma Plan ensures efficient project management, crucial for timely delivery and budget adherence in complex projects.
  • WoodWorks Design Software focuses on compliance and load testing, which is especially important in meeting building codes and safety standards.

Case Studies of CLT and GLT in Practice

Several successful projects across Europe have demonstrated the advantages of using CLT and GLT in mid to high-rise buildings:

  • The Smile: Located in the Netherlands, this residential building combines CLT with traditional materials to create a sustainable living environment.
  • HoHo Vienna: Standing at 24 stories, this tower is a testament to the potential of CLT, utilizing it for both structural and façade elements.
  • Växjö Town Hall: In Sweden, this project showcases the aesthetic versatility of GLT while also adhering to strict environmental standards.
